Climate Overview
Maui has a warm, tropical climate all year. The island is divided into two main areas: the dry side and the wet side. The dry side, like Lahaina, gets less rain. The wet side, like Hana, gets more rain. Rainfall is higher in winter. Summer is usually dry and sunny.
Temperature Variations
Temperatures in Maui are mild. During the day, it ranges from 75°F to 85°F. At night, it drops to 65°F to 75°F. Summer temperatures are slightly higher. Winter temperatures are slightly lower. Cooler temperatures are found at higher elevations, like Haleakala.

Whale Watching Season
Whale watching season is the best time to visit Maui. Humpback whales migrate to Maui from December to April. These whales come to warm waters to breed and give birth. It is a spectacular sight. Many tourists enjoy watching these huge creatures. The whales are usually seen near the shore. December is the start, and April is the end. The peak is in February. What Is The Rainy Season In Maui?
The rainy season in Maui typically runs from November to March. Expect more frequent showers during these months.
What Is The Cheapest Time Of Year To Go To Maui?
The cheapest time to visit Maui is typically from mid-April to early June or between September and mid-December. During these periods, the island experiences fewer tourists, leading to lower prices on accommodations and flights.
What Is Hurricane Season In Maui?
Hurricane season in Maui runs from June 1 to November 30. Stay prepared and informed during these months.
